Method Details
-
computeProductData
Description copied from class:RasterDataNodeOpImageComputes the target pixel data for this level image.- Specified by:
computeProductDatain classRasterDataNodeOpImage- Parameters:
productData- The target pixel buffer to write to. The number of elements in this buffer will always beregion.width * region.height.destRect- The target region in pixel coordinates valid for this image level.- Throws:
IOException- May be thrown if an I/O error occurs during the computation.
-
computeSample
protected abstract double computeSample(int sourceX, int sourceY) Computes the sample value at the given source pixel coordinatessourceXandsourceY.- Parameters:
sourceX- The source pixel X coordinate of the sample to be computed.sourceY- The source pixel Y coordinate of the sample to be computed.- Returns:
- The sample value.
